HSBC research reveals job loss fears

Research released today from HSBC has found that 29% of people believe their job is not secure over the next 12 months.

Thirty-seven per cent of people worried that their job was not secure over the next three years, including 40% of public sector workers and 35% of people in the private sector.

Based on the median weekly gross salary of £499, the average person would need £1,667.25 in savings for every month they spent in unemployment to maintain the standard of living they had while they were working.
